How We Handle Water Heater Burst Water Removal in Lago Vista, TX
Our team’s process for Water Heater Burst Water Removal is designed to get your home back to normal quickly and efficiently. We understand that every minute counts, and that’s why we work tirelessly to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. Our process includes:
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ll send a certified technician to your property to assess the damage and create a customized plan to restore your home. Our team will use specialized equipment to extract water, dry your property, and prevent mold growth. We’ll work with you to create a timeline that meets your needs and budget.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uums to extract water from your property, including walls, floors, and ceilings.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. We’ll use a combination of wet/dry vacuums and pumps to extract water and dry your property.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ry your property and prevent mold growth. We’ll use desiccants and dehumidifiers to remove moisture from the air and prevent further damage. We’ll work to dry your property within 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will clean and sanitize your property to prevent mold growth and ensure a healthy environment. We’ll use specialized cleaning products and equipment to remove dirt, grime, and bacteria from your property. We’ll work to restore your property to its original condition.
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ction
Once the cleaning and sanitizing process is complete, our team will work with you to restore and reconstruct your property. We’ll use high-quality materials and equipment to repair or replace damaged walls, floors, and ceilings. We’ll work to get your home back to normal quickly and efficiently.

Water Heater Burst Water Removal Cost in Lago Vista, TX
The cost of Water Heater Burst Water Removal in Lago Vista, TX var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are estimates, not guarantees. Our team will provide a free estimate after assessing the damage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Repair or replacement of damaged walls or ceilings |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Repair or replacement of warped or buckled flooring |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Removal and disposal of damaged materials | $500 – $1,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Sanitizing and dehumidification | $500 – $1,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
